First, let’s clarify the difference between social media and fan platforms. Social media is where you build your brand and attract potential fans. It’s your megaphone. Fan platforms (like OnlyFans) are where your exclusive, money-making content lives.

How Many Social Media Platforms Are Ideal?

Social media is where you generate buzz and guide fans to your premium content. It’s often your main way to gain subscribers. To really shine, you need consistency, great content, and an understanding of each platform’s unique vibe. Each one demands your time and attention. We believe it’s better to be a total knockout on 1-2 social media sites than just okay on many.

Our advice? Start with 1 or 2 social media platforms where you feel comfortable and already understand the flow. For instance, if you’re already active on Instagram, you likely know what kind of content resonates there. Don’t feel pressured to be everywhere at once. You can always expand later when you have more resources.

How Many Fan Platforms Should You Be On?

Here’s the straight talk: you can’t really have too many fan platform profiles! We encourage you to create and maintain a presence on several. Here’s why:

  • Don’t Risk It All: If something happens to one platform, you don’t want to lose your entire income stream. Remember the uncertainty around spicy content on some platforms? Having backups is smart.
  • Multiply Your Income: The more fan platforms you’re on, the more potential subscribers you can reach. And the cool part? Many fans stick to just one platform! This means you can often share the same content across all of them, saving you time.

Bonus Tip: Even if you’re not actively posting on all of them right now, keep those accounts you’ve created! It saves you the hassle of re-registering and secures your username.

In short: Focus your energy on being fantastic on 1-2 social media platforms, and aim to have a presence on as many fan platforms as possible. This increases the chances of fans finding you on their preferred platform.
